Order
- An application for suppression has been made in this case, and the Tribunal orders suppression of the Landlord’s name and identifying details.
- Moealofa Savaiki and Savaiki Iosefatu Alefaio must pay [The landlord/s] $669.88 on or before 15 April 2023, as set out in the table below.
Reasons
- Both parties attended the hearing.
- The landlord initially applied for termination on the basis of arrears that were substantial. Since the application was filed, the tenant has made significant payments and the amount owing for rent arrears is now reduced to $524.27.
- The landlord's evidence was that it has issued weekly 14 day notices, although those notices were not before the tribunal. The tenant advised that her husband now has secure employment and that payment of rent will not be an issue going forwards.
- Given the amount currently owing is now low, the landlord accepts that an order can simply be made that the tenant pays the sum owing by 15 April 2023. The tenant understand that she must pay this amount owing on time, as well understanding the need for ongoing compliance with rent payments.
- Because [The applicant/s] has substantially succeeded with the claim, I have reimbursed the filing fee.
